Infant mortality rate surged in Madhya Pradesh

News:
  • The infant mortality rate (IMR) in Madhya Pradesh, recording the country’s worst rate for years now.
  • The IMR in MP surged by a single point over the previous year to 48 in 2018.
Rural MP:
  • In rural Madhya Pradesh, 52 children below one died per 1,000 live births (Infant mortality rate) and 36 in urban area.
  • The country’s average stands at 36 deaths for rural and 23 for urban areas.
  • The IMR for boys in the State stood at 51, while for girls it was 46 in 2018, according to the Sample Registration System bulletin issued by the office.
Major Causes of Mortality
  • Increasing premature deliveries
  • Infections
  • Birth asphyxiation
  • Delay in securing treatment
